About this Spot

Namotu Lefts is a surf spot located in Fiji and Islands, Fiji. The spot sits just east of Namotu Island Resort in the Mamanuca Islands. The bottom is made of coral reef, so be careful when paddling out and surfing. The wave is a left-hand reef break and is considered a regional classic. The length of the ride is usually between 150 and 300 meters. The surf here is very consistent, and the best conditions are found at medium to high tide. Swell size can range from 2 to 15 feet, and the spot works well for shortboards, longboards, fish, and stand-up paddleboards. The spot is also popular with kitesurfers and windsurfers, especially when the southeast trade winds create side-offshore conditions. Access is mainly by boat, but if you are staying at Namotu Island Resort, you can paddle out directly. If you are coming from Plantation Island, you need to surf at dawn and leave the reef when surfers from Namotu Island arrive, then move to Wilkes. The paddle out can take more than 20 minutes if you are not using a boat. The crowd is usually light, but always respect the locals, especially when the spot gets busy. Check the surf etiquette and make sure you are following the rules in the water. The reef is sharp, and there can be strong currents, especially at low tide, so be aware of the conditions.
